Abstract: This qualitative study is devoted to exploring the internal and external processes of how gay male adolescents came to identify their sexual identity and how they experience their lives as gay adolescents in Singapore. Using a phenomenological approach, seven interviews were conducted with gay youths between the ages of 21 and 26 years old. The aims of the study are to disclose what it means to be gay in the context of Singapore society, to seek out new and positive ways to catalogue the lived experiences of gay youths and lastly, to address the knowledge and competency gaps in social work practice in the Lesbians, Gays, Bisexuals, Transgender, and Queers (LGBTQ) areas. Specifically, the sexual identity development, coming out process, present challenges, hopes and future goals will be explored. Emergent themes are identified, and the phenomenon of gay identity development is described through the voices of these gay youths. Implications for future research are explored.
